Filling the inside of the 3D curve is straightforrward —
run('shadecode.mlx')
T1 = readtable('Shadedata.xlsx')
T1 = 40×4 table
Time Altitude ShadowLength ShadowLength_m _______ ________ ____________ ______________ 0.32292 1.34 616.16 2135.8 0.33333 2.34 238.74 808.83 0.34375 3.34 147.03 495.25 0.35417 4.34 106.39 357.42 0.36458 5.34 83.6 280.44 0.375 6.34 69.07 231.5 0.38542 7.34 59.05 197.77 0.39583 8.34 51.74 173.22 0.40625 17.92 46.21 154.65 0.41667 19.63 41.9 140.22 0.42708 21.22 38.49 128.79 0.4375 22.68 35.76 119.62 0.44792 24.02 33.55 112.22 0.45833 25.2 31.76 106.24 0.46875 26.24 30.33 101.45 0.47917 27.11 29.21 97.68
t = T1.Time;
Alt = T1.Altitude;
SL = T1.ShadowLength;
SLm = T1.ShadowLength_m;
figure
plot3(Alt, SL, t)
hold on
patch([Alt flip(Alt)], [SL flip(SL)], [t flip(t)], [0 0 0]+0.5, 'FaceAlpha',0.5)
hold off
grid on
xlabel('Altitude')
ylabel('Shadow Length')
zlabel('Time')
Filling the outside is not.
